Nanostring miRNA exprssion profiling analysis of splenocytes from 17-β estradiol (E2) and synthetic 17α-ethinyl estradiol (EE) exposed feamle NZB/WF1 lupus mice

We used the NanoString mouse nCounter miRNA expression platform to compare the miRNA expression profiles of spelnocytes from placebo-, E2, and EE exposed NZB/WF1 mice. We found that EE exposure has a more profound effect than E2 on miRNA genes expression in splenocytes Female NZB/WF1 lupus mice received E2, EE, or empty (placebo control) implant treatment at 6-7 weeks of age. After 9 wks of treatment, the mice were terminated and splenocytes were isolated and collected. Total RNAs were extracted from splenocytes with miRNeasy Mini Kit and sent to NanoString Technologies for gene profiling analysis with nCounter mouse miRNA V1.5 Assay kit.
